#b4e568 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b4e568 is composed of 70.6% red, 89.8%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 21.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 54.6%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 83.5 degrees, a saturation of 70.6% and a lightness of 65.3%. #b4e568 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ffd0 with #69cb00. Closest websafe color is: #cccc66.

#b4e568 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#b4e568 has RGB values of R:180, G:229, B:104 and CMYK values of C:0.21, M:0, Y:0.55,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 11855208.

Shades and Tints of #b4e568
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0b1003 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#b4e568
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a7a8a5 is the less saturated color, while #b8f954 is the most saturated one.
